It's more about what you're trained to perceive as opposed to what you're capable of perceiving. Plenty of gamers who regularly use 120hz monitors can easily tell the difference between 60 and 120 FPS. Particularly with games, where framerate also affects input response time. Once you've spent some time playing at higher FPS, lower will feel considerably more sluggish and imprecise.
